One of the most effective ways to boost your HVAC business is by enhancing your website for SEO. Search Engine Optimization (SEO) ensures that your business shows up in search results when potential customers are looking for air conditioning services. By targeting keywords such as “HVAC installation,” “air conditioning repair,” and “furnace maintenance,” your website can rank higher on Google and other search engines. The higher your ranking, the more likely customers will choose your services. Additionally, creating content that answers typical customer questions can enhance your SEO and position your company as a trusted authority in the HVAC industry.

Another strategy for expanding your HVAC business is by leveraging social media marketing.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n provide great opportunities to interact with potential customers. Share valuable tips on HVAC maintenance, energy-saving ideas, or updates on special promotions to keep your audience engaged. Visual content such as photos and videos of your work can demonstrate the quality and professionalism of your services, helping to create trust with potential clients. Social media also offers an avenue for promoted content, which can target specific demographics based on location, age, and interests, ensuring that your promotions reach the right audience.

Paid advertising through Google Ads is another highly effective way to gain visibility for your HVAC business. By targeting local keywords like “HVAC contractors near me” or “air conditioning repair in [city name],” you can engage customers actively searching for your services. With Google Ads, you can allocate resources, track your ad performance, and optimize campaigns for the best return on investment (ROI). This advertising method ensures that your business appears at the top in search results when people are ready to make a decision, increasing the likelihood of conversions.

One aspect of HVAC marketing that commonly gets neglected is email marketing. Regularly reaching out with your customers via email can help maintain a connection and promote repeat business. Offer helpful content, such as discounts, or special deals to keep customers engaged. Segmenting your email list allows you to target specific groups with tailored content, such as sending unique offers to repeat customers or maintenance reminders to those who haven’t used your services in a while. Email marketing is a affordable and personalized way to engage potential and existing customers.}
